Preapproval

Preapproval for a loan can help make sure you have enough money to buy a house or vehicle. It also indicates to sellers that you will be serious about negotiating a deal, which is an advantage when you are looking for a home in an extremely competitive market.

In most cases, lenders will issue you a preapproval note after they’ve reviewed your financial information. It outlines the amount they’re willing to loan you, and it can include an itemized loan estimate which shows the monthly payment.

The preapproval letter in as little as a business day. However, it can be up to 2 weeks for some applicants, such as individuals who have a job that is self-employed, or require additional verification.

It’s recommended to have a preapproval in place when you are first beginning to look for a house or car, as it gives the buyer more time to plan and make savings before you make an offer. It is possible to renew your preapproval as often as you need, depending on the lending institution.

Once you’re preapproved, you can focus on finding the ideal vehicle or home for you. The search can be narrowed to those that fit your financial budget and are more prepared to negotiate during auction bidding.

You can also be more flexible on the sort of loan that you would like to get, because you will have a clearer idea of the amount you are able to be able to afford. It is possible to shop around to find the best loan deal. Different types of mortgages will have their own requirements and charges.

Verify your credit score
Credit checks serve to examine your credit history to determine if you’re a worthy candidate for new credit accounts. They’re typically required when receiving credit cards, loans, mortgages and lines of credit.

Credit checks are when a lender asks for your credit reports from Experian or TransUnion. The report includes information on your payment history and debts as well as scores that reflect the risk to your credit.

Credit lenders will look at your credit score to determine whether they’ll lend you money as well as the interest rates they’ll give, and also the amount they’ll charge to purchase a loan. It is also used to determine if you’re eligible for certain services like internet, cable TV, as well as insurance.

Certain lenders might conduct the process of evaluating your credit prior to giving you a loan although some do it in the course of their approval process. It’s usually done when you’re trying to get a credit card or a credit line, but it can also be done prior to renting an apartment or offering an agreement for a mobile phone.

The credit report contains information about your past as well as current credit accounts including your account numbers, payment records, balances, as well as when you opened the accounts. You can also see if any of the accounts you have were transferred to collection agencies , and at each time that you apply for credit.

You can obtain an account of your credit score for no cost from all of the three credit bureaus, and it’s recommended to go over your report on a regular basis. Make sure your credit report is accurate so that you can get the most exact FICO scores from lenders when applying to get credit.

A credit report can be a good method to determine how much borrowing capacity you have However, it may negatively affect your credit score when you get too many questions in a short period of time. You must be careful when it comes to credit inquiries, and avoid allowing excessive credit checks within a short time.

Charges

A loan application is a procedure that requires a number of fees, and the size of these fees depends on the kind of loan you get. They include application fees and late payment penalties. They also include charges for origination and prepayment penalties.

The costs of loans are calculated in percent and may be taken out of your credit amount or added onto the remaining balance. Then, they will have been paid in time. This can add to the cost of your credit, so it’s vital to keep an eye on the fees since they could affect your credit score and make it more difficult to qualify for future loans.

Some lenders charge a loan origination fee or an underwriting, processing or administrative charge, when you apply for personal loans. The fee is used to pay for the costs that are incurred by the lender in processing your loan application and looking over the information you have provided. The typical range is 1% to 6% of your credit’s value.

An appraisal fee is another fee common to mortgages or other loans. The appraisal fee helps in determining the value of the property. Because the home’s value is crucial to the amount of loan, it’s important to determine its value.

If you miss a payment for your loan, the lender could be able to charge you a late charge, which can be either a flat amount or a percentage of the outstanding balance. This fee is charged by loan providers for two reasons. They are trying to incentivize the borrower to make their payments promptly and lower default risk.

The fees are able to be avoided by looking at different loans to find one that does not charge these fees. In negotiations with the lender, you might be able to reduce or eliminate these charges.

Other costs you may encounter on a loan include the application fee, returned check fee and the insurance for payment protection. These are fees that are designed for lenders to offset the costs involved in making your loan. Therefore, it’s crucial to know about their impact on your financial situation.
